WebApr 6, 2024 · 4. Confirm. Mention the sales objection once again and ask the prospects whether they would take the deal forward if you help overcome the objection. Getting confirmation from them is essential because when you invest time and effort to overcome an objection, you would at least expect to move towards closing a sale. WebSep 4, 2024 · When handling an objection, consider the four step recruiter objection resolution model. 1.) Acknowledge the Objection, Empathize With Your Candidate. The first step is to acknowledge the candidate’s objection and demonstrate empathy. Empathy is one of the core communication skills all recruiters must master.
